Transaction 627860176371860581d8faa2ab3459bcc5a7685a369ec52c263386bf5b1be086

1 Input
2 Outputs
  • 627860176371860581d8faa2ab3459bcc5a7685a369ec52c263386bf5b1be086:0
  • value  2000000
    address  bc1q3c7txq5nnytez827wamfdsp7psa88ngrwh2683
  • 627860176371860581d8faa2ab3459bcc5a7685a369ec52c263386bf5b1be086:1
  • value  93144530
    address  3Mi783PoDfaY4h6PLQL7uYZCuLiCDqxoXQ